Description: Semgrep is an open-source tool for detecting bugs and security vulnerabilities in source code using pattern matching. It works by scanning codebases to find instances where code matches predefined patterns that correspond to vulnerabilities or errors.

Description: Codacy is an automated code review tool that analyzes source code for bugs, security issues, code duplication, and code complexity. It integrates with GitHub, Bitbucket, and GitLab to perform analysis during code commits and pull requests.

Pros & Cons Analysis

Semgrep
Semgrep
Pros
  • Finds security issues without needing to run code
  • Much faster than traditional SAST tools
  • Easy to write new rules/patterns
  • Great for enforcing code standards
Cons
  • May have false positives requiring tuning rules
  • Not as comprehensive as SAST tools
  • Requires expertise to write good rules
  • Only finds issues matching predefined patterns
Codacy
Codacy
Pros
  • Finds potential bugs and security issues
  • Enforces code quality standards
  • Easy to set up and integrate
  • Detailed reports on code issues
  • Can be customized to your needs
Cons
  • Can generate false positives
  • Limited language support
  • Free plan lacks some features
  • Can be slow to analyze large codebases
